### Audit Item 14 — Undo/Redo Integrity

Plugins for the Graphweave diagram editor must route all mutations through the command stack. Direct model edits break undo/redo history and fail certification. Verify: every plugin action registers an invertible command, redo replays deterministically, and history survives plugin reload. Test with the `gw-audit undo` harness before submission. Questions about command-stack semantics or certification exceptions go to the audit owner, whose name appears below.

account owner for hahig-fahag: Pelael Istax Novys

As I transition the billing portfolio, please note the planned move from monthly to annual billing for all Cloudmere Suite customers. Migration tooling is tested, but revenue recognition schedules must be restated before rollout. Dana in revenue ops holds the reconciliation workbooks. Please confirm discount tiers with the pricing council before announcing externally, as annual prepay terms differ by region. The rationale ties into the confidential plan summarized immediately below.

management briefing: Only 33 of the 504 pilot accounts renewed Holox, so a churn review is set for August 1. Fenysix Logistics is in early talks to buy Zoroxix Group for about $459.9 million.

The heuristic scores each candidate driver on proximity, current load, and shift-end buffer, then assigns the top score unless a manual override flag is set. Reviewers should confirm that tie-breaking remains deterministic — we sort by driver tenure to keep replays reproducible. Scoring weights live in `heuristic_weights.toml`; any change there needs a shadow-run comparison against the last week of dispatches. The shadow-run harness calls the internal Dispatchlab service, and its API key is provided on the line below.

app token of tagug-hahaf = kto2_9v

Action item PM-214: The waveform preview in Chorusdeck rendered silently empty for uploads longer than two hours because the downsampling worker hit its memory ceiling and exited without logging. Before the next release cut, we need a regression test covering long-form uploads, an explicit failure state in the preview UI, and alerting on worker exits. Ownership sits with the Playback squad. Full remediation checklist and sign-off requirements are documented on the internal page below.

runbook for yadup-fahif: https://jira.qorvelcorp.internal/spaces/spaces/spaces/b46212397071